ADVISORY - New Year's Holiday Market Hours
Thursday December 31, 7:43 am Eastern Time

NEW YORK, Dec 31 (Reuters) - The following early closings and market
closings have been announced for the New Year's holiday. STOCK MARKETS:

The New York Stock Exchange, Nasdaq and the American Stock Exchange
will be open during normal trading hours on Dec. 31.

All stock markets will be closed on Jan. 1 in observance of New Year's
Day. Normal trading hours will resume on Monday, Jan. 4.
